Responsibilities

  • Identify, assess, and culture oocytes; prepare sperm and inseminate oocytes
  • Assess and select embryos for transfer; perform embryo vitrification, storage, and warming
  • Perform oocyte vitrification, storage, and warming
  • Prepare all media used with human gametes
  • Conduct diagnostic semen analysis
  • Prepare and care for gametes/embryos throughout the laboratory process, including IVF, ICSI, VIT, ET, thaw, and PGD
  • Cryopreserve and thaw embryos at varying stages of development
  • Assess fertilization and zygote quality following insemination
  • Record and report results in Artworks
  • Perform TBSA, PESA, TESA, and TESE collections
  • Denude oocytes and perform ICSI insemination
  • Conduct PGD biopsy
  • Manage embryo discharge and storage
  • Track donor sperm and embryos in compliance with FDA regulations
